What are the benefits of the most recent ACD7 and ACD8 developments? <\/strong><\/p>\r\n\r\n\r\n\r\n<p>In this new generation, we have tried to bring together the best\r\nof our entire range of heads and concentrate them into two\r\nunique models. Maintaining the ruggedness and cutting capacity\r\nof our universal heads, we have improved the dynamics to\r\nreduce downtime, and have included the option to work on 5 real\r\naxes. In addition, head speeds have been increased to 8,000\r\nmin-1, and in the case of the ACD8 model, we offer the option\r\nof performing demanding turning operations with no negative\r\nimpact on milling operations. What is JUARISTI\u2019s contribution value-wise in this field? <\/strong><\/p>\r\n\r\n\r\n\r\n<p>JUARISTI has a huge amount of experience in the design and manufacture of rotary tables, with extensive know-how in this field. According to our machine philosophy, the rotary table is a fundamental part of achieving high precision and stability in machining, so we place special emphasis on this point. With the application of hydrostatic technology, our tables provide great damping and stability, reducing vibrations, besides getting a longer service life and still maintaining first-day type accuracy. <\/p>\r\n\r\n\r\n\r\n<p><strong>A very interesting tilting table model has recently been developed. What can you tell us about this project? <\/strong><\/p>\r\n\r\n\r\n\r\n<p>Traditionally, this type of table has been used to machine wind mill hubs with discrete tilting angle positions. However, this new application dallows continuous machining even with the tilting axis. Thanks to its master-slave system with hydrostatic guidance of the tilting axis, it achieves very smooth movements even with loads of up to 100 tonnes, so the surface finishes are excellent. <\/p>\r\n\r\n\r\n\r\n<p><strong>What efforts are being made in the field of Industry 4.0? <\/strong><\/p>\r\n\r\n\r\n\r\n<p>Industry 4.0 has been applied to our machines for a long time\r\nnow, as sensor technology has been present in many machine\r\nelements. What steps are being taken to make it easier for machines to operate unattended? <\/strong><\/p>\r\n\r\n\r\n\r\n<p>At JUARISTI, we consider that one of the main challenges of the\r\nfuture is to create machines that work unattended, in a safe and\r\nreliable way and with maximum precision. And making this work\r\nin non-repetitive machining processes, with multiple changes\r\nof heads, tools, pallets, etc. requires a great deal of effort. As a\r\nresult, we have worked hard to achieve a high level of reliability in\r\nthe different machine processes, as well as to optimise the chip\r\nand coolant management (which cause the most unscheduled\r\nstoppages). And finally, we have developed our own Software\r\nthat will enable us to efficiently manage all the elements involved\r\nin production (parts, tools, pallets, part programs, etc.).\r\n<\/p>\r\n\r\n\r\n\r\n<p><strong>What is the technical management strategy for the next few years?
